阿里云国际站:阿里云yum源配置文件
随着云计算的迅猛发展,阿里云作为全球领先的云服务平台,凭借其强大的基础设施、全球化布局、优质的服务,已经成为许多企业和开发者的首选。在进行云服务器搭建和应用部署时,阿里云提供了丰富的资源和工具,yum源配置便是其中的一项重要功能。本文将详细介绍阿里云yum源配置文件的相关内容,帮助用户更好地理解和配置阿里云yum源,提升系统更新与安装效率。
什么是YUM源?
YUM(Yellowdog Updater, Modified)是Linux系统中用于自动化安装和管理软件包的工具,特别是在基于RPM包的Linux发行版(如CentOS、Red Hat、Fedora等)中广泛使用。通过配置YUM源,用户可以方便地管理和更新系统中安装的各种软件。
YUM源是指存放RPM包的服务器地址和相关信息,通常是一个URL。通过配置正确的YUM源,用户可以快速下载并安装所需的软件包,同时也能保证软件的版本和安全性。阿里云作为国内领先的云计算服务提供商,提供了稳定可靠的YUM源,极大地提升了国内用户在云环境中进行包管理的效率。
阿里云yum源的优势
阿里云提供的YUM源具有以下几个明显优势:
- 稳定性高:阿里云作为中国最大的云服务提供商之一,拥有强大的数据中心和网络基础设施,能够提供稳定、快速的YUM源服务,避免因源服务器宕机或连接不畅导致的安装问题。
- 更新速度快:阿里云YUM源的更新速度相较于其他源更加迅速,确保用户能够在第一时间获取到最新的软件包和安全补丁,提升系统的安全性。
- 带宽充足,速度快:阿里云拥有遍布全球的节点,用户可以选择最接近的源进行下载,带宽充足且下载速度快,特别是对于国内用户来说,极大地降低了因为国际带宽限制导致的下载缓慢问题。
- 安全可靠:阿里云注重数据安全,所有的YUM源服务器都经过严格的安全加固,保证下载的软件包来源可靠,不会被篡改或注入恶意代码。
- 支持多种Linux发行版:阿里云提供了对多种Linux操作系统的支持,包括CentOS、RHEL、Fedora等,可以满足不同用户的需求。
阿里云yum源配置步骤
为了让用户能够快速上手,以下是阿里云yum源配置的详细步骤:
步骤一:备份原有的YUM源配置文件
在进行yum源更改之前,建议先备份当前的配置文件,以防万一。
cp /etc/yum.repos.d/CentOS-Base.repo /etc/yum.repos.d/CentOS-Base.repo.bak
步骤二:下载阿里云YUM源配置文件
阿里云为用户提供了适用于不同Linux发行版的YUM源配置文件。可以根据操作系统的版本,下载适合的YUM源配置文件。以CentOS 7为例,执行以下命令来下载阿里云YUM源配置文件:
wget -O /etc/yum.repos.d/CentOS-Base.repo http://mirrors.aliyun.com/repo/Centos-7.repo
步骤三:清理缓存并更新YUM源
下载并替换好YUM源配置文件后,清理旧的缓存并更新YUM源,以确保新的配置生效:
yum clean all yum makecache
步骤四:测试配置是否成功
使用以下命令测试配置是否成功,如果配置正确,会显示阿里云源的地址信息:
yum repolist
如果出现阿里云源的相关信息,说明配置成功,接下来可以正常使用阿里云的YUM源进行软件包的安装和更新了。
阿里云yum源配置文件解析
阿里云YUM源配置文件采用标准的.repo格式,包含了多个仓库源,每个仓库源都代表着不同的软件包来源。以下是阿里云YUM源配置文件的主要部分:
[base] name=CentOS-7 - Base baseurl=http://mirrors.aliyun.com/centos/7/os/x86_64/ gpgcheck=1 enabled=1 gpgkey=http://mirrors.aliyun.com/centos/RPM-GPG-KEY-CentOS-7 [updates] name=CentOS-7 - Updates baseurl=http://mirrors.aliyun.com/centos/7/updates/x86_64/ gpgcheck=1 enabled=1 gpgkey=http://mirrors.aliyun.com/centos/RPM-GPG-KEY-CentOS-7
- [base]:表示基础软件包源,是系统安装时最基本的软件源。
- [updates]:表示更新软件包源,用于系统的补丁和软件包更新。
- baseurl:指定源的下载地址。
- gpgcheck:表示是否进行GPG签名验证,值为1表示启用验证。
- enabled:表示该源是否启用,值为1表示启用。
- gpgkey:指定GPG公钥的下载地址,用于验证软件包的安全性。
常见问题与解决方法
在使用阿里云YUM源时,用户可能会遇到一些常见问题,以下是几种常见问题及其解决方法:
1. YUM源无法连接
这种问题通常是由于网络问题或者阿里云YUM源服务出现故障导致的。建议检查网络连接,或者尝试更换其他的阿里云镜像源。

2. 软件包下载速度慢
如果下载速度过慢,可以尝试切换到离自己更近的阿里云镜像源。阿里云提供了多个镜像站点,用户可以选择合适的源进行配置。
3. 配置文件格式错误
如果配置文件格式错误,YUM会提示相应的错误信息。检查配置文件的每个部分是否按规范设置,特别是URL和GPG密钥是否正确。
总结
阿里云提供的YUM源配置文件极大地方便了Linux用户的软件管理,尤其是对于国内用户,阿里云的稳定性、更新速度和带宽优势使得其成为首选的YUM源配置。通过简单的配置步骤,用户就可以轻松切换到阿里云源,享受更快、更安全的包管理体验。
对于云服务器的用户来说,合理配置YUM源不仅可以提高安装和更新软件包的速度,还能够增强系统的安全性。通过本文的介绍,相信大家对阿里云的YUM源配置已经有了更清晰的认识。希望本文能为你在阿里云环境下的Linux系统管理提供一些帮助。
